My issue is I don't think I can actually make use of 4 resorts at this point.
I would say if you don't need it, then don't buy it. You can always buy these resorts resale down the line. I know we always say the best time to buy was yesterday since we're a giant group of enablers and that's true.. to an extent. If you're not going frequently enough to utilize what you have then no it doesn't make sense to pay the dues and upfront cost on money that could've been generating interest as well.

You never know if the next DVC resort is one you may truly want to own at (Yacht Club, Reflections (River Country 2.0) or whereever they decide to build their next one.
